-
Create a PostgreSQL 9.3 database
-
Create a file named
local_settings.pyinside thepssidirectory. The file content looks like this -DEBUG=True DATABASES = { 'default': { 'ENGINE': 'django.db.backends.postgresql_psycopg2', 'NAME': 'LOCAL_DBNAME', 'USER': 'USERNAME', 'PASSWORD': 'PASSWORD', 'HOST': '', 'PORT': '' } } EMAIL_BACKEND = 'django.core.mail.backends.console.EmailBackend' -
Run
python manage.py syncdband create a superuser when prompted -
Run
python manage.py migrateto apply pending migrations -
Run
python manage.py runserver
- Go to
/admin/> Sites and change the default site's(the one with ID = 1) name and display tolocalhost:8000or whatever you use to develop locally. - Go to
Social Applicationsin admin panel and add Github and Google's auth details
- Add
MEMBERSHIP_PAYMENT_LINKinlocal_settings.pyfor testing Rs 0 payemnt. Url ishttps://www.instamojo.com/pssi/test-pssi-membership/.